**Q: How do I update snapshot baselines for Lintwell UI components?**

Run the snapshot suite locally before pushing; never approve diffs you can't explain. Baselines live in the Fernbrook repo under `__snaps__`. If the approval tool locks you out after three rejected diffs, you'll need the recovery passphrase to reset your reviewer session. It is printed below.

vault phrase of kajof-bawig = istath-holdor

Ticket #2907 — Signature check fails on report builder export

Support: customers exporting from the Tallyvane report builder see a signature verification error after the sorting-stability patch. The patch changed row ordering in grouped exports, which altered the serialized payload, so exports signed before the patch now fail verification against cached manifests. Advise customers to regenerate reports; old exports cannot be re-verified. Fresh exports are signed with the key below.

signing key of fadug-haweg = bky19_x2JJNa4RuE34mQa9TgK

- [ ] GridForge crossword generator: run the symmetry validator on all 40 seed puzzles before tagging. New contractor note — yes, it takes a while, grab coffee. If any grid fails rotational symmetry, regenerate rather than hand-patching; hand-patched grids broke clue numbering last cycle. Once the full set passes, record the result in the checklist alongside the build token shown below.

build token for yahig-kaguf: htk3_c19

## Tuning

The receipt mailer (Almsgate) batches donation receipts and sends through the Thornquay relay. On-call: if the queue backs up, resist the urge to crank batch size — the relay rate-limits per connection, and bigger batches just mean bigger retries. Scale worker count first, then shorten the flush interval. Dedupe window must stay longer than the retry horizon or donors get duplicate receipts, which generates tickets. All knobs live in one place and are read at worker start. Current production values follow.

tuning table, kajop-yafof:
QUOTAS = {
    "wenath": 10,
    "ulaael": 5,
}